What is the Training Co-op Agreement?

The Training Co-op Agreement is a formal document that establishes the terms and conditions of a cooperative education program. This agreement involves three main parties: the employer, the student, and the coordinator. Each party has defined roles and responsibilities outlined to ensure clarity and accountability.
The purpose of the agreement is to set forth the commitments and obligations of all involved parties, thereby fostering a structured training environment. By using a co-op agreement template or a training agreement form, all parties can have a clear understanding of their expectations and duties.

Purpose and Benefits of the Training Co-op Agreement

A clear Training Co-op Agreement is essential for preventing misunderstandings among students, employers, and coordinators. It outlines benefits such as structured training programs and enhanced accountability for all parties involved.
For students, having a defined structure can lead to a more enriching learning experience. Employers benefit from consistent evaluation of student performance, while coordinators can effectively oversee the training process. This mutual understanding significantly increases the chances of a successful co-op experience.

Key Features of the Training Co-op Agreement

The Training Co-op Agreement includes several main sections, such as obligations, evaluation criteria, and workplace rules. Each section contains specific fields to be completed, including names, addresses, and any additional relevant information.
To promote clarity and understanding, the agreement employs checkbox-like selections for various terms and conditions. This feature assists all parties in easily navigating their commitments, ensuring that everyone is informed.

Who Needs the Training Co-op Agreement?

The primary users of the Training Co-op Agreement are students, employers, and coordinators. This agreement is applicable in various scenarios, including internships and educational programs.
In cooperative education settings, formalized agreements are crucial to delineate the responsibilities of each party clearly. They help in establishing a framework that supports effective communication and educational objectives.
